I just have a premier acct with my CC hooked up to it, and then my personal with my bank hooked up to it.

So when I get CC's, I accept the xfer using my premier acct, then send the money over to my personal to withdraw to bank. (it's Paypal funds by then, not CC funds). If it's Non-CC to begin with then it goes straight to my personal acct, then to the bank.

CC > Premier > xfer to Personal > Bank
Non-CC > Personal > Bank

Works fine for me.
